So much better, so much more fun, than the movie it is about that one must be thankful to the filmmakers for producing such a spectacle, if only so that this book could be written.VogueWhen film director Brian De Palma invited author Julie Salamon to follow him on the set of The Bonfire of the Vanities, he had no idea that the fiftymilliondollar movie would become one of Hollywoods biggest flops. The Devils Candy is the juicy, bestselling expos that sent Hollywood honchos running for cover. Who was responsible for the lastminute casting change that cost four million dollars? Who knew that Melanie Griffith would show up halfway through the filming with a new set of breasts? Settle down in your frontrow seat for a story that has more drama, hilarity, greed, folly, and ego than the movie that eventually ended up on the screen. Expertly reported and elegantly written, The Devils Candy is irresistible fun, a classic insiders look at the movie business.

- Q: What is 'The Devil's Candy' about? A: 'The Devil's Candy' is an exposé by Julie Salamon that details the behind-the-scenes drama of the film adaptation of 'The Bonfire of the Vanities', exploring the reasons behind its failure and the eccentricities of Hollywood during its production.
- Q: Who is the author of 'The Devil's Candy'? A: The author of 'The Devil's Candy' is Julie Salamon, a journalist and author known for her insightful reporting on the film industry.
- Q: When was 'The Devil's Candy' published? A: 'The Devil's Candy' was published on October 1, 1992, and has since become a classic in Hollywood literature.
